LAUDERDALE, Fla., Oct. 9, 2024 /PRNewswire-PRWeb/ — Genea Biomedx, a global leader in assisted reproductive technology (ART), and Gattaca Genomics, a trailblazer in reproductive health offering cutting-edge genetic testing to empower patients in their family planning journey, are excited to announce a new partnership aimed at advancing success rates for in vitro fertilization (IVF). This collaboration supports a landmark Institutional Review Board-approved study integrating Genea Biomedx’s cutting-edge time-lapse imaging technology with Gattaca Genomics’ genetic testing expertise. Together, the two companies will apply learned insight that will significantly improve embryo selection in IVF and enhance clinical outcomes for patients worldwide.

“This study could be a game-changer for couples struggling with infertility. By combining time-lapse imaging and genetic testing, we aim to provide experts with the insights to identify the most viable embryos, making IVF more successful.”

As part of the Agreement, Genea Biomedx will provide exclusively its state-of-the-art Geri® time-lapse incubators to select IVF clinics participating in the study. These incubators allow for continuous, real-time monitoring of embryo development, ensuring optimal culture conditions and gathering invaluable data. This innovative approach is designed to deepen the understanding of how embryo development correlates with aneuploidy—a genetic condition caused by an abnormal number of chromosomes that can impact embryo viability.

The study, titled “Embryo Assessment Utilizing Time-lapse Imaging in Conjunction With Preimplantation Genetic Testing for Aneuploidy With Next-Generation Sequencing,” will integrate Geri’s high-resolution imaging with Gattaca Genomics’ leading-edge genetic testing solutions. By combining their strengths, the companies aim to develop a comprehensive dataset that may redefine how healthy embryos are selected, potentially transforming IVF success rates and clinical outcomes.
